This recording features rarely recorded music for strings by Franz Liszt that gives special form to the visionary dimension of the Liszt phenomenon. Two central works of the CD are the great Duo Sonata (1832 - 35) and the piano trio Carnival in Pest (1847 - 50) as a unique arrangement of the early version of Liszt's later Ninth Hungarian Rhapsody for piano. An outstanding chamber ensemble led by Ingolf Turban and Wen-Sinn Yang is brought together for this release.
